ESPN Unveils '07 Lineup For NFL Studio Programming
Published July 13, 2007
ESPN unveiled its NFL lineup for the coming season, as well as the continuation of its multi-platform "MNF Surround," under which the net's NFL TV programming will begin each Monday with "NFL Live" at 3:30pm ET. With Ron Jaworski moving to the "MNF" booth, the "Monday Night Countdown" talent will include Chris Berman, Mike Ditka, Tom Jackson, Keyshawn Johnson, Chris Mortensen and Bill Parcells in the Bristol studio and Stuart Scott, Emmitt Smith and Steve Young on-site at the game. Among other changes for '07, Trey Wingo will replace Scott as host of "NFL PrimeTime," joining Ditka, Merril Hoge and Mark Schlereth; Johnson, Mortensen and Parcells will have a new weekly show on ESPN Radio on Friday nights; and Hoge, Matthew Berry and Howie Schwab will host the Sunday-morning "ESPNews Fantasy Insider" show (ESPN). USA TODAY's Michael Hiestand reports former "MNF" analyst Joe Theismann, "for now, is scheduled to have only a weekly espn.com column and to call in to some ESPN Radio shows" (USA TODAY, 7/13).
